Jewellers fear DTC may spark tax raids

Gems and jewellery sector feels that it has been singled out in the draft tax code...

The Department of Industrial Policy and Promotion (DIPP) is likely to take up with the Finance Ministry the concerns of the gems and jewellery sector,which feels that it has been singled out in the draft tax code (DTC) for search and seizure by the tax authorities.

A delegation of All-India Gems & Jewellery Trade Federation had met a senior official of the Department of Industrial Policy and Promotion (DIPP) yesterday.

“The DIPP official agreed with us that discrimination between different trades is not advisable. She said the department would make a representation to the Finance Ministry,” a Federation official said.

According to a provision of DTC,tax authorities can conduct search and seizure operations in any premise. It also empowers an officer to seize stock-in-trade. According to Federation chairman Vinod Hayagriv,this provision is detrimental to the entire gems and jewellery industry because it is discretionary in nature.

The DIPP formulates and implements policies for the industrial sector.

Industry experts opined that the provision of search and seizure ought to be exactly the same way for gems and jewellery trade as it is for all trades.
